SUDBURY, ON, Jan. 10, 2023 /CNW/ - Frontier Lithium Inc. (TSXV: FL) (FRA: HL2) (OTCQX: LITOF) ("Frontier" or "the Company") is pleased to announce the results for seven more drill holes completed during Phase XII drill program on the Spark pegmatite which began in May with two diamond drill rigs and finished in October of 2022.The main objective of the program was focused on converting inferred material to the indicated category for the planned open pit. The Spark pegmatite is one of the two delineated premium spodumene-bearing lithium deposits on the PAK Lithium Project.
Highlights
The Company completed 15,984m of drilling in 50 holes in 2022. Highlights from the seven Phase XII diamond drill holes reported are included below.
DDH PL-086-22 intersected 154.3m of pegmatite from 3.7m to 158.0m averaging 1.69% Li2O. Collared near the centre of the main Spark pegmatite, hole was drilled to provide a southern contact where there was a gap in the model.
Including 26.0m from 70.0m to 96.0m averaging 2.15% Li2O
Including 12.0m from 114.0m to 126.0m averaging 2.36% Li2O
DDH PL-088-22 intersected 126.5m of pegmatite from 0.5m to 127.0m averaging 1.94% Li2O and a second 9.8m pegmatite zone from 157.3m to 167.0m averaging 2.01% Li2O. Collared 30m to the SW of PL-086-22 on the main Spark pegmatite, hole was also drilled to provide a southern contact where there was a gap in the model further to the west.
Includes 14.1m from 4.4m to 18.5m averaging 2.13% Li2O.
Includes 10.0m from 30.5m to 40.5m averaging 2.21% Li2O.
Includes 21.8m from 79.2m to 101.0m averaging 2.58% Li2O.
"We are definitely pleased with the infill drilling to date as it suggests that the Spark resource is present in the expected locations with the expected grades, and that the resource estimate is reliable and potentially larger than previously thought." states Garth Drever, VP Exploration "The delineation drilling has successfully added additional pegmatite to the west while pinching out to the east. We look forward to focusing on adding inferred resource to the west and at depth which remain open."
The initial objective for the Phase XII drill program was focused on converting the inferred resource within the Spark deposit to the indicated category in preparation for a pre-feasibility study (PFS) on the PAK Lithium Project. The latter half of the program included geotechnical drilling for ground control and pit design purposes as well as step out drilling to define the eastern and western extents of the ore body.

Due Diligence
All scientific and technical information in this release has been reviewed and approved by Garth Drever, P.Geo., the qualified person (QP) under the definitions established by National Instrument 43-101. Under Frontier's QA/QC procedures, all drilling was completed by Chenier Drilling Ltd. of Val Caron, ON using thin walled BTW drill rods (4.2 cm core diameter) and a Reflex ACT III oriented core system. Using the Reflex system, the drill core was oriented and marked as it was retrieved at the drill. The core was boxed and delivered to the Frontier core shack where it was examined, geologically logged, and marked for sampling. The core was photographed prior to sampling. Using a rock saw, the marked sample intervals were halved with one-half bagged for analysis. Sample blanks along with lithium, rubidium and cesium certified reference material was routinely inserted into the sample stream in accordance with industry recommended practices. Field duplicate samples were also taken in accordance with industry recommended practices. The samples were placed in poly sample bags and transported to Red Lake by float plane and then shipped to AGAT Laboratories Ltd. (AGAT) in Thunder Bay for sample preparation and to Mississauga, Ontario for processing and quantitative multi-element analysis. AGAT is an ISO accredited laboratory. The core is stored on site at the Pakeagama Lake exploration camp.

About PAK Lithium Project
The PAK lithium project contains one of North America's highest-grade lithium resources. The project encompasses close to 27,000 hectares and remains largely unexplored; however, since 2013, the company has delineated two premium spodumene-bearing lithium deposits (PAK and Spark), located 2.3 kilometres apart. Exploration is continuing on the project through two other spodumene-bearing discoveries: the Bolt pegmatite (located between the PAK and Spark deposits), as well as the Pennock pegmatite (25 kilometres northwest of PAK deposit within the project claims). A 2021 preliminary economic assessment (National Instrument 43-101 technical report titled "NI 43-101 Technical Report, Pak Property, PAK, Red Lake Mining District, Ontario, Canada" by BBA E&C Inc., with an effective date of April 5, 2021) delivered a fully integrated lithium operation, including the mine and mill and the conversion plant for production of battery-quality lithium salts.
